- Title
JUVENILE SEX OFFENDING: ITS PREVALENCE AND THE CRIMINAL JUSTICE RESPONSE.
- Authors
WARNER, KATE; BARTELS, LORANA
- Abstract
The article focuses on the criminal justice response on the juvenile sex offences in Australia. Topics discussed include the criminal laws in Australia that relate to young sex offenders, the impact of sentencing the juvenile sex offenders in juvenile sex offense cases, and sexual offending of juveniles discussed generally in youth crime and child sexual abuse.
